The largest employer in Illinois is the University of Illinois at Urbana-Champaign, followed by Abbott Industries of Chicago, according to America's Career InfoNet. This Midwestern state also has a reputation as a major player in the world of business, with the Chicago Stock Market, The World Trade Center and the Mercantile Exchange. Illinois houses two of the nation's top business schools: the Kellogg School of Business at Northwestern, and the University of Chicago Graduate School of Business.
